Some U.S. states regulate non-attorney document preparation services (for example, California has a registration framework for "Legal Document Assistants" under Bus. & Prof. Code §§6400–6415; some states have similar regimes; many do not). Free Government Services — Never Pay Us
Some services in our catalog are free directly from the government, and we explicitly tell you so. We will never charge you to perform an action that is freely available from the source agency. Specifically:
- EIN (Employer Identification Number) — always free at irs.gov. Anyone charging you for an EIN application is taking advantage of you.
- BOI (Beneficial Ownership Information) Report — always free at boiefiling.fincen.gov. Our $39 "we file" tier is for convenience and reminders only.
- IRS payment plans — free to apply online at irs.gov.
- USPTO trademark search — free at tmsearch.uspto.gov.
- Copyright deposit — government fee starts at $45–65 at copyright.gov.

Definitions
- Document Preparation
- The act of typing or completing a legal form using information that the customer has provided, without applying professional judgment or recommending a course of action.
- Filing Service
- The act of submitting a completed form to a government agency on behalf of the customer, after the customer has reviewed and approved the form.
- Legal Advice
- The application of legal principles to a specific person's facts, with a recommendation about what they should or should not do. We do not provide this.
- Tax Advice
- The application of tax law to a specific person's situation, with a recommendation about positions to take. We do not provide this.
- Self-Help Service
- A service that helps a person represent themselves in a non-litigation administrative or commercial filing — without giving legal advice or applying professional judgment.
- UPL
- Unauthorized Practice of Law — a crime in every U.S. state, prohibiting non-attorneys from giving legal advice or representing others.
